Circle the wagons!
The Overland Freighting Company has fallen on hard times. Since the death of her father, Mary Vender has struggled to keep the company running - her wagons are being attacked and her men killed. The Connaught organization, run by Earl Quentin, is responsible. Word soon spreads that Quentin has hired the feared gunslinger, The Morenci Kid, to help deal with any obstacles and competition.
But hope returns for Mary and her company when Wayne Everett rides into town and stands up against Quentin's men. As another trip across the desert approaches, it remains to be seen what the biggest threat will be; the heat or the bullet?
Yuma Showdown is a thrilling western adventure packed with action and gunfire.

John Glasby (1928 - 2010) began his career as a research chemist in 1952. During the early 1960s, Glasby wrote dozens of paperback westerns, all of which were reprinted in hardcover and paperback four decades later. Following his retirement, Glasby produced a steady stream of new westerns, science fiction and crime novels. His westerns include Storm Over Mendaro, Flashpoint, and Brand of the Hunted.
